Yesterday brought you some troubles
Vague was seen your rise from rubble
The world you love spared no concern
Your ties became of bridges burned
Yet in embers still much aglow
Is GOD that loves and you well knows
To bring forth to life again
Your soul to breathe, love His now tends
A gentle hand to hold yours too
Passion His guiding you through
The forest dark, chapter this day
Raging storm of much dismay
The peace you sought slips through your fingers
Fault your own yet GOD still lingers
Next to you beside yourself
Abandoned thoughts on soul yours welt
A voice calls out to you and yours
Of what remains of much endured
You, what's left beloved child
You He's watched for quite awhile
Be not afraid for time has come
To see what's yours left to be won
Life yet lived as He proposed
Before your birth, all yours He chose
Hold to fast and follow now
Hold to Truth, show others how
You came to be this day of worth
Reborn in CHRIST, blessed rebirth
